2013 TMT to AZN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2013

During 2013, the TMT to AZN ex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 1, valuing the pair at 0.7850.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on October 16, dropping to 0.7839.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0011 AZN.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.7849 to the December average rate of 0.7842, the exchange rate registered a net change of -0.08%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2013 high of 0.7850 was down 0.18% compared to the 2012 peak of 0.7864,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.7850 0.7844 0.7849
February 0.7848 0.7844 0.7847
March 0.7850 0.7847 0.7848
April 0.7847 0.7845 0.7846
May 0.7850 0.7846 0.7847
June 0.7848 0.7845 0.7846
July 0.7845 0.7843 0.7844
August 0.7844 0.7841 0.7842
September 0.7845 0.7842 0.7843
October 0.7843 0.7839 0.7842
November 0.7842 0.7840 0.7842
December 0.7845 0.7841 0.7842
